The first edition of the Illustration Station festival, dedicated to contemporary illustration and children’s books, is taking place in Sofia.

The event focuses on visual storytelling and the role of illustration in culture, organisers said. A central feature of the festival is an exhibition tracing the development of Bulgarian illustrated children’s books, from early printed editions to contemporary author-driven projects.

The programme includes meetings and discussions with Bulgarian and international authors, workshops and film screenings. Among the participants are writers Petya Kokudeva and Maria Doneva, as well as Polish illustrator Gosia Herba and her frequent collaborator Mikolaj Pasinski.

The festival also features Bulgarian illustrator Kalina Muhova, whose work on the book Cromosomi by Italian author Fabian Negrin received a special mention in the non-fiction category at the Bologna Children’s Book Fair.

Practical workshops for children, students and professionals are also part of the festival programme.
